Understanding Kaiser Permanente Plans in Routt County

Kaiser Permanente is a prominent health insurance carrier known for its integrated healthcare system, which means it provides both health coverage and healthcare services through its own network of hospitals and medical centers. In Routt County, Kaiser Permanente offers plans through Connect for Health Colorado, making it an accessible option for many residents. These plans typically operate as Health Maintenance Organizations (HMOs), requiring members to select a primary care physician within the Kaiser Permanente network and obtain referrals for specialist visits. Choosing a Kaiser Permanente plan means you'll access care primarily within their established network. While Routt County's primary acute care facility is Uchealth Yampa Valley Medical Center in Steamboat Springs, Kaiser Permanente members would generally utilize Kaiser's own facilities and providers, which may be located in other parts of Rating Area 7 or nearby regions. It is important to verify the exact service locations and network details when considering a Kaiser Permanente plan. Colorado's marketplace also offers other plan types, including EPO and PPO options, from other carriers for those who prefer more flexibility outside an integrated system.

Financial Assistance and Medicaid Eligibility in Colorado

Colorado has an expanded Medicaid program, known as Health First Colorado, which significantly impacts eligibility for financial assistance. Adults with household incomes up to 138% of the Federal Poverty Level (FPL) may qualify for Health First Colorado, providing comprehensive coverage at little to no cost. For example, in 2026, an individual earning up to approximately $20,783 per year would likely qualify. For those with incomes above the Medicaid threshold but below 400% FPL, premium tax credits are available through Connect for Health Colorado. These subsidies can substantially reduce your monthly premium payments. Additionally, individuals and families with incomes between 150% and 250% FPL may qualify for Cost-Sharing Reductions (CSRs), which lower out-of-pocket costs like deductibles and copayments, making Silver plans particularly valuable.

Routt County, part of Colorado Rating Area 7, serves a population of 25,084 with a median income of $106,489. The county's uninsured rate stands at 7.6%, per U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2024 5-year estimates. Frequently Asked Questions

Is Kaiser Permanente available in Routt County, Colorado?
Yes, Kaiser Permanente is one of 6 carriers offering health insurance plans on Connect for Health Colorado in Rating Area 7, which includes Routt County, for the 2026 plan year.
What types of plans does Kaiser Permanente offer in Colorado?
Kaiser Permanente primarily offers HMO (Health Maintenance Organization) plans, which typically require you to choose a primary care physician and get referrals for specialists. All plans offered on Connect for Health Colorado, including those from Kaiser Permanente, must cover the 10 essential health benefits.
Can I get a subsidy for Kaiser Permanente plans in Routt County?
Yes, if your household income falls between 100% and 400% of the Federal Poverty Level (FPL), you may qualify for premium tax credits to lower your monthly costs. Individuals with income below 138% FPL may qualify for Health First Colorado (Medicaid).
Where can I find a Kaiser Permanente doctor in Routt County?
Kaiser Permanente operates its own network of doctors, hospitals, and medical centers. When choosing a Kaiser Permanente plan, you will access care through their integrated system. Uchealth Yampa Valley Medical Center in Steamboat Springs is the primary acute care hospital in Routt County, but Kaiser Permanente members would typically use Kaiser's facilities and network providers, which may require travel depending on the specific service needed.
